SUSE Security Update: Security update for bcel ______________________________________________________________________________ Announcement ID: SUSE-SU-2022:4331-1 Rating: moderate References: #1205125 Cross-References: CVE-2022-42920 CVSS scores: CVE-2022-42920 (NVD) : 9.8 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:L/PR:N/UI:N/S:U/C:H/I:H/A:H CVE-2022-42920 (SUSE): 5.4 CVSS:3.1/AV:N/AC:H/PR:N/UI:N/S:C/C:N/I:L/A:L Affected Products: SUSE Linux Enterprise Server 12-SP5 ______________________________________________________________________________ An update that fixes one vulnerability is now available. Description: This update for bcel fixes the following issues: - CVE-2022-42920: Fixed producing arbitrary bytecode via out-of-bounds writing (bsc#1205125). Patch Instructions: To install this SUSE Security Update use the SUSE recommended installation methods like YaST online_update or "zypper patch".
